The design tackled a challenging task - working with a historical monument’s intricacies and structural limits while simultaneously preserving the protected façade and showcasing the transformation for experiential value. This year’s winning project, “Nomad Coworking,” submitted by Wanitzek for her master’s thesis at the University of Wismar, features a coworking space and coffeeshop in a listed monument - a site identified for its architectural or historical significance - and focuses on the increasing importance of alternative and flexible workspaces.

Wanitzek’s “Nomad Coworking” project took home the winning prize Scholarships were awarded to 30 students for 22 projects in the architecture, interior design, landscape and entertainment industries. The Vectorworks Design Scholarship Awards had over 1,000 submissions.
